Why Do the Holidays Cause Back and Neck Pain?

  1. Increased Physical Activity. Carrying heavy shopping bags, standing for long periods, and putting up decorations can strain the muscles and joints that you don’t typically use during the year.
  2. Poor Posture. You may not be spending a lot if time at your work desk, instead, you take hours hunching over wrapping gifts. Extender scrolling for online deals while no one is looking adds pressure on your spine, leading to pain.
  3. Travel. Christmas holidays is a time for travels. Long car rides, or cramped flights can stiffen back and neck muscles. All these can be a source of pain.
  4. Stress. Financial pressures, busy schedules, and family obligations can increase stress. Stress often shows up as tension in the neck and shoulders.
  5. Changes in Sleep Patterns. Late nights and disrupted sleep routines can make it harder for your body to recover, worsening pain.
